Fish Schools/Freshmen Ministry -
we know the transition from high school to college can be crazy. Our Freshmen
Ministry is designed to help freshmen during their first year of college. Fish
Schools are made up of 8-10 freshmen and are led by an upperclassman guy and
girl - lovingly known as your Fish School Mom and Dad. Fish Schools meet
together once a week for Bible study and hanging out time. All the Fish Schools
get together for Freshmen Field Day, Freshmen Mall Hunt, Freshmen Campout,
Progressive Dinner to 6 area churches and so much more.
